Transaction 9833c9abecef4c302f01cb07f58a6a62a825db82be1d381c6bb45bfaf84f9934

block
60d07ea6cf018d09171767338f93b4c58654c34730a4f0ea52932581871be5e8

1 Input

23 Outputs